Most of them don't seem to have much in the way of politeness; they focus on trying to get past the spam protection systems and this drives the content. A few months ago they were quoting texts from books as a way of getting round the Bayesian filters. Now they're appear to be trying to use synonyms that people will understand but not the filters.
